**Ticket: Eventspool schema registry allows unsigned schema uploads**

Priority: High. Flagging for security review — the Eventspool registry accepts schema uploads without verifying the publisher signature when the `legacy-compat` flag is on. That flag is still enabled for two internal teams, so anyone on the VPN could register a malicious schema and poison downstream consumers. Proposed fix: enforce signatures everywhere and kill the flag. I reproduced it on staging this morning; the offending run is traceable via the token below.

build token for tawif-bahip: htk31_68bba16e1afabfef4ecc69408c06f16

Break-glass access — Farepilot pricing experiment

This page documents emergency access to the Farepilot ticket-pricing experiment controls. Break-glass is only appropriate when the experiment is actively mispricing tickets and the normal rollout tooling is unreachable. The procedure: notify the duty lead, open the sealed access envelope in the Corvane console, and disable the experiment flag at the global layer. All break-glass events are logged and reviewed within 24 hours. The passphrase required at the console prompt is recorded below.

vault phrase of yaguf-hahaf = druath-holix

**First-day checklist: Book the wellness room**

Welcome to Quillbrook Analytics! One item for your first day: familiarise yourself with the wellness room on Level 2, which can be booked for rest, prayer, or quiet time in blocks of thirty minutes. Bookings are made through the Hearthly app once your account is active, but on day one your account may not yet be provisioned. In that case, you can reserve the room via the paper sheet on the door and unlock it using the temporary pass code below.

turnstile pass: bdg-YEOZLM-79341408